Module Name: src Committed By: jmmv Date: Fri Oct 18 23:41:40 UTC 2013
Modified Files: src/external/bsd/kyua-cli: Makefile.inc config.h src/external/bsd/kyua-cli/share/man/man5: Makefile src/external/bsd/kyua-cli/share/man/man7: Makefile src/external/bsd/kyua-cli/usr.bin/kyua: Makefile Log Message: Update reachover build files for kyua-cli-0.7. To generate a diff of this commit: cvs rdiff -u -r1.1 -r1.2 src/external/bsd/kyua-cli/Makefile.inc \ src/external/bsd/kyua-cli/config.h cvs rdiff -u -r1.1 -r1.2 src/external/bsd/kyua-cli/share/man/man5/Makefile cvs rdiff -u -r1.1 -r1.2 src/external/bsd/kyua-cli/share/man/man7/Makefile cvs rdiff -u -r1.1 -r1.2 src/external/bsd/kyua-cli/usr.bin/kyua/Makefile Please note that diffs are not public domain; they are subject to the copyright notices on the relevant files.
Modified files: Index: src/external/bsd/kyua-cli/Makefile.inc diff -u src/external/bsd/kyua-cli/Makefile.inc:1.1 src/external/bsd/kyua-cli/Makefile.inc:1.2 --- src/external/bsd/kyua-cli/Makefile.inc:1.1 Sat Feb 23 14:16:49 2013 +++ src/external/bsd/kyua-cli/Makefile.inc Fri Oct 18 23:41:40 2013 @@ -1,4 +1,4 @@ -# $NetBSD: Makefile.inc,v 1.1 2013/02/23 14:16:49 jmmv Exp $ +# $NetBSD: Makefile.inc,v 1.2 2013/10/18 23:41:40 jmmv Exp $ .include <bsd.own.mk> @@ -20,7 +20,20 @@ KYUA_TESTSDIR= ${TESTSBASE} KYUA_TARNAME!= grep 'define PACKAGE_TARNAME' ${TOPDIR}/config.h \ | cut -d '"' -f 2 +cookie-tarname: cookie-tarname-2 + @cmp -s cookie-tarname cookie-tarname-2 \ + || cp cookie-tarname-2 cookie-tarname +cookie-tarname-2: .PHONY + @echo "${KYUA_TARNAME}" >cookie-tarname-2 +CLEANFILES+= cookie-tarname cookie-tarname-2 + KYUA_VERSION!= grep 'define VERSION' ${TOPDIR}/config.h | cut -d '"' -f 2 +cookie-version: cookie-version-2 + @cmp -s cookie-version cookie-version-2 \ + || cp cookie-version-2 cookie-version +cookie-version-2: .PHONY + @echo "${KYUA_VERSION}" >cookie-version-2 +CLEANFILES+= cookie-version cookie-version-2 CPPFLAGS+= -DHAVE_CONFIG_H @@ -49,6 +62,7 @@ LDADD+= -llutok -lsqlite3 DPADD+= ${LIBLUTOK} ${LIBSQLITE} .endif +MANPAGE_DEPS = cookie-tarname cookie-version BUILD_MANPAGE = \ sed -e 's,__CONFDIR__,${KYUA_CONFDIR},g' \ -e 's,__DOCDIR__,${KYUA_DOCDIR},g' \ Index: src/external/bsd/kyua-cli/config.h diff -u src/external/bsd/kyua-cli/config.h:1.1 src/external/bsd/kyua-cli/config.h:1.2 --- src/external/bsd/kyua-cli/config.h:1.1 Sat Feb 23 14:16:49 2013 +++ src/external/bsd/kyua-cli/config.h Fri Oct 18 23:41:40 2013 @@ -80,7 +80,7 @@ #define PACKAGE_NAME "Kyua - Command line interface" /* Define to the full name and version of this package. */ -#define PACKAGE_STRING "Kyua - Command line interface 0.6" +#define PACKAGE_STRING "Kyua - Command line interface 0.7" /* Define to the one symbol short name of this package. */ #define PACKAGE_TARNAME "kyua-cli" @@ -89,10 +89,10 @@ #define PACKAGE_URL "http://code.google.com/p/kyua/" /* Define to the version of this package. */ -#define PACKAGE_VERSION "0.6" +#define PACKAGE_VERSION "0.7" /* Define to 1 if you have the ANSI C header files. */ #define STDC_HEADERS 1 /* Version number of package */ -#define VERSION "0.6" +#define VERSION "0.7" Index: src/external/bsd/kyua-cli/share/man/man5/Makefile diff -u src/external/bsd/kyua-cli/share/man/man5/Makefile:1.1 src/external/bsd/kyua-cli/share/man/man5/Makefile:1.2 --- src/external/bsd/kyua-cli/share/man/man5/Makefile:1.1 Sat Feb 23 14:16:54 2013 +++ src/external/bsd/kyua-cli/share/man/man5/Makefile Fri Oct 18 23:41:40 2013 @@ -1,4 +1,4 @@ -# $NetBSD: Makefile,v 1.1 2013/02/23 14:16:54 jmmv Exp $ +# $NetBSD: Makefile,v 1.2 2013/10/18 23:41:40 jmmv Exp $ .include <bsd.init.mk> @@ -6,7 +6,7 @@ .for name in kyua.conf.5 kyuafile.5 MAN+= ${name} -${name}: ${name}.in +${name}: ${name}.in ${MANPAGE_DEPS} name=${name}; ${BUILD_MANPAGE} .endfor Index: src/external/bsd/kyua-cli/share/man/man7/Makefile diff -u src/external/bsd/kyua-cli/share/man/man7/Makefile:1.1 src/external/bsd/kyua-cli/share/man/man7/Makefile:1.2 --- src/external/bsd/kyua-cli/share/man/man7/Makefile:1.1 Sat Feb 23 14:16:54 2013 +++ src/external/bsd/kyua-cli/share/man/man7/Makefile Fri Oct 18 23:41:40 2013 @@ -1,4 +1,4 @@ -# $NetBSD: Makefile,v 1.1 2013/02/23 14:16:54 jmmv Exp $ +# $NetBSD: Makefile,v 1.2 2013/10/18 23:41:40 jmmv Exp $ .include <bsd.init.mk> @@ -6,7 +6,7 @@ .for name in kyua-build-root.7 kyua-test-filters.7 MAN+= ${name} -${name}: ${name}.in +${name}: ${name}.in ${MANPAGE_DEPS} name=${name}; ${BUILD_MANPAGE} .endfor Index: src/external/bsd/kyua-cli/usr.bin/kyua/Makefile diff -u src/external/bsd/kyua-cli/usr.bin/kyua/Makefile:1.1 src/external/bsd/kyua-cli/usr.bin/kyua/Makefile:1.2 --- src/external/bsd/kyua-cli/usr.bin/kyua/Makefile:1.1 Sat Feb 23 14:16:58 2013 +++ src/external/bsd/kyua-cli/usr.bin/kyua/Makefile Fri Oct 18 23:41:40 2013 @@ -1,4 +1,4 @@ -# $NetBSD: Makefile,v 1.1 2013/02/23 14:16:58 jmmv Exp $ +# $NetBSD: Makefile,v 1.2 2013/10/18 23:41:40 jmmv Exp $ KYUA_LIBS= cli engine store engine utils @@ -17,7 +17,7 @@ WARNS?= 3 kyua-debug.1 kyua-help.1 kyua-list.1 kyua-report-html.1 \ kyua-report.1 kyua-test.1 kyua.1 MAN+= ${name} -${name}: ${name}.in +${name}: ${name}.in ${MANPAGE_DEPS} name=${name}; ${BUILD_MANPAGE} .endfor